What Is the Cost of Living Near Los Angeles?

Understanding the cost of living near Los Angeles is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at West Beverly Podiatry Group.
Los Angeles' Cost of Living Index is approximately 173.3 (73.3% more expensive than US average; 23.9% more than CA average). Driven by extremely expensive housing, high transportation costs, and above-average goods/services. When planning your budget based on a salary from West Beverly Podiatry Group,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$2,500 - $3,800+ A significant portion of West Beverly Podiatry Group sal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$150 - $250 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$100 (Metro TAP card varies)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$450 - $700 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$500 - $1,000+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$350 - $700+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$4,050 - $6,450+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
